The impact of teaching astronomy with STEM-based activities on attitude towards astronomy

Abstract (EN)

STEM (Science, Technology, Engineering, and Mathematics) is an educational approach that aims to bring together different disciplines and use the knowledge and skills related to these disciplines to solve problems encountered in daily life. STEM education supports skills such as creativity, critical thinking, communication skills, and problem solving skills, which we consider as important skills for the current century. The aim of this study is to determine the effect of STEM-based astronomy activities on astronomy and STEM attitude in a certain group of middle school students. In the study, astronomy and STEM attitude scales were applied as a pre-test to 7th grade students studying at a rural school. The students that make up the study group consist of a total of 18 people, 8 girls and 10 boys. In the research, which lasted for 4 weeks, pre-activities were carried out to prepare and accommodate the students to the process before STEM activities prepared with astronomy subjects, then STEM activities related to astronomy were implemented and at the end of the application STEM and astronomy attitude scales were applied to the students again. For STEM activities, information-based life problems were presented to students, and students put forward their own unique ideas about finding solutions to the problem and designing suitable products. The data obtained at the end of the application were subjected to statistical analysis and the results were evaluated. According to the analysis results, although there was a positive increase in the STEM attitude scale pre-test post-test scores of the students, there was no statistically significant difference in their attitudes towards STEM (p> .05). Considering the data obtained from the test results, a statistically significant difference was found in the pre-test and post-test mean scores of the astronomy attitude scale applied to the students (p <.05). According to the results of this research, astronomy activities prepared with STEM-based activities were effective in improving the astronomy attitude of the students.
